Childersburg Police Department, Alabama
End of Watch Wednesday, December 30, 1942
Add to My HeroesGeorge Albert DeLoach, Sr.
Officer G. Albert DeLoach and Officer J.O. Hammett were shot and killed in a restaurant by the proprietor.
The man became angry and shot both officers when Officer Deloach warned one of his customers to leave town, or she would go to jail. The suspect surrendered to the local sheriff a short time later.
The suspect was charged with two counts of murder. The result of his trial for the murder of Officer Hammett was a manslaughter conviction. He was sentenced to 9 years and 11 months in prison.
Officer DeLoach was a United States Army WWI veteran and was the acting Chief of Police of Childersburg Police Department when he died. He was survived by his wife and seven children.
